The national standard GB50205-2001 “Code for Acceptance of Construction Quality of Steel Structure Engineering” for the installation of crane rail beam.
National standards for the installation of crane rail beam
Technical requirements for crane rail installation:
One: The track joint can be made straight or 45-degree inclined, and the oblique joint can make the big wheel transition smoothly at the joint. The normal street gap is 1-2 mm. When the temperature before construction or installation in cold areas is lower than the normal operating temperature by more than 20 degrees, the temperature gap should be considered. When a single rail is about 10 meters long, 4-6 mm ( Including normal gaps)
2: The lateral misalignment and height difference of the two tracks at the joint should be less than or equal to 1 mm
Three: The height difference of the rail surface on the same section: for bridge cranes. No more than 10 mm from the column, no more than 15 mm elsewhere, no more than 10 mm for gantry cranes, and no more than 15 mm for gantry cranes and loading bridges with a span greater than 40 meters
Four: On the same side track surface, the elevation difference between the two pillars and the elevation between adjacent pillars shall not exceed B/1500 (B is the distance between pillars, in millimeters) but the maximum shall not exceed 10 mm
Five: Track span, track center and track beam center, the track is not straight and other errors shall not exceed the reference track installation error table

Track measurement and adjustment:
(1) The linearity of the track can be checked by drawing a steel wire, that is, a 0.5mm steel wire is pulled on the two gears of the track, and then measured point by point by the method of a plumb hammer. The interval between the measuring points can be about 2m. .
(2) The elevation of the track can be measured with a spirit level.
(3) The span of the track can be checked with a steel tape measure or an infrared measuring instrument. The allowable deviation of the bridge crane gauge is ±5mm; the longitudinal inclination of the track is 1/1500, and the allowable deviation of the relative elevation of the two tracks is 10mm.
